enterprise
appears in 1 paper titles
Definition
Refers to real organizational deployment and the requirements that come with it. What separates enterprise settings from research settings is rarely accuracy: it is proprietary data, access control, audit trails, latency and uptime commitments, predictable cost, and regulatory constraints. When the word appears in a title, the work is usually about operating under those conditions, or about a benchmark built from real internal workflows rather than public exam questions.
